What is Aplos?
Aplos is an online accounting software designed primarily for churches and other nonprofit organizations. The company was established in 2009 and introduced its cloud solution for nonprofits in 2011. Since that time, they’ve empowered over 40,000 organizations in 50+ countries to seek new and innovative ways of processing more than $200 million each year.
Aplos can become your new accounting software or be combined with our right-sized suite of products that help you manage the other key aspects of your organization including online giving and contribution management. The system is built on nonprofit accounting standards and permits fund accounting at its core.

Aplos Pricing
Aplos cost is priced through a tiered model of functionality and organization size. Entry plans are all about the core fund accounting, but higher tiers have donation management, advanced reporting and integrations.
There’s a 15-day free trial, if you want to try features without making any commitment. Prices rise as you add modules, so long-term consideration of costs is important if your organization anticipates growth.For the most up to date information on plans, discounts or add-ons, it is recommended to consult the official pricing page, or request a demo.

How does Aplos Software work ?
You begin by creating your chart of accounts and establishing funds. Every transaction is associated with a certain fund for accurate trail. Contributions are piped and in to the system where donor records are automatically updated.
You are able to produce all the standard nonprofit reports including balance sheets, profit and loss statements, cash flow reports and fund summaries. Reports update instantly, providing you with the ability to manage budgets and spending.
It is cloud-based so you can securely use Aplos log in from anywhere. Shareable user permissions enable you to determine which users can access or make changes to financials. If necessary you can access the platform via the Aplos software login page in any modern browser.
